You and I can endure and persevere in our faith—trusting God to follow through on His promises—because the Lord is sovereign and ruler over all. He is indeed the King of Kings and the Lord of Lords!
As believers, we pursue our spiritual goals over our physical goals. As we follow God we should strive for different objectives from the acquisition of wealth for selfish purposes. It’s not the money that is bad. It’s a selfish, self-centered attitude that is problematic. Anything we put above God and solely satisfying our own selfish desire is bad. We must love God with our everythingess and others as we love ourselves.
As Christians, we put God first in our life. Pleasing the Lord becomes our priority. We realize that putting God first allows everything else in our lives to fall in its proper place. We recognize that He is able to do all things, greater than we could ever imagine and that He alone is worthy of our praise and worship.
Praise the Lord for He is the King of kings and the Lord of lords!

1 Timothy 6:12-16 (ESV)
12 Fight the good fight of the faith. Take hold of the eternal life to which you were called and about which you made the good confession in the presence of many witnesses. 13 I charge you in the presence of God, who gives life to all things, and of Christ Jesus, who in his testimony before Pontius Pilate made the good confession, 14 to keep the commandment unstained and free from reproach until the appearing of our Lord Jesus Christ, 15 which he will display at the proper time—he who is the blessed and only Sovereign, the King of kings and Lord of lords, 16 who alone has immortality, who dwells in unapproachable light, whom no one has ever seen or can see. To him be honor and eternal dominion. Amen.
